Hasn't big pharma been exempt from vaccine injury liability since Reagan?
You're thinking of the Vaccine Injury Compensation Program. Every vaccine sold includes a tax that goes into a trust fund. An HHS office hears claims of vaccine injuries and pays claimants out of this fund. There's a list of claims it presumes are valid, and if your injury isn't on the list, you can prove it by preponderance of evidence. VICP pays people who were genuinely hurt, and it pay litigious antivaxers so they don't become an even bigger burden on society than they already are. If your claim isn't decided in a timely manner, or if it's is denied, or if you don't accept the compensation awarded, then you can sue the manufacturer. But you have to go through VICP first, and if you accept compensation from them you can't sue.
